The style and interior of the property exactly matches what I have been looking for, but its location … Web14 jan. 2024 · When a property is described as being ‘under offer’, it does not mean the sale has been finalised or is legally binding. Under offer means a buyer has put forward an offer and the seller is currently considering it. It is a term often used by estate agents when marketing or advertising a property.

The estate agent will then … WebYou will have a binding contract if the seller, upon receiving your written offer, signs and accepts just as it was written. The offer becomes a firm contract as soon as you are notified of acceptance. If the offer is rejected, that’s that, and the sellers could not later change their minds and hold you to it.
